## Limits & Quotas: Sort Stability in Gridwell Report Builder

Gridwell guarantees stable sorts only below the row cap; above it, the planner switches to an unstable external merge to bound memory. Security-relevant: unstable ordering can leak row insertion order across tenants if caps are misconfigured, so caps are enforced server-side and cannot be raised per-request. Column count and nesting depth are similarly bounded to prevent pathological comparator chains. Audit log entries record every cap breach. The enforced constants are as follows.

constants for yaduf-fahag:
BUDGETS = {
    "kelix": 528,
    "briwyn": 734,
}

## Deployment

This release changes the payroll export format produced by Ledgerloom for the Bryntale payroll bureau. New team members should note that both the legacy CSV writer and the new fixed-width writer run side by side during the transition, and downstream consumers select one explicitly. Before deploying, verify the export service is configured with the following values:

settings of tagug-fajof:
[zorwyn]
host = zorwyn.nelvrosys.corp
user = zorwyn_svc
database = zorwyn_prod

## Audit Item 14: Nightly Search Reindex

Verify that the Lanternfish search cluster completes its nightly reindex before 04:00 local time and that stale documents are purged. Check the reindex log for skipped shards and confirm alerting fired for any run exceeding two hours. If the job fails twice consecutively, escalate directly to the maintainer listed below.

approver of hahaf-hahaf = Druion Druius Kasax Eliox

**Ticket #providence-452 — Drift found while moving Kestrelwing to the hermetic build**

So, migrating Kestrelwing's pipeline into the Ironbox hermetic builder surfaced some fun: the old CI boxes had locally-patched toolchain flags that never made it into source control, meaning our "reproducible" builds weren't. From a security angle, you'll want to confirm nothing sketchy snuck in via those mutable hosts. To make the audit easier, here's the config the legacy builder was actually using.

deployment values, yawip-bageg:
HOLIX_HOST=holix.lumicsys.internal
HOLIX_PORT=11211